Prodigy by Mind Games is a fragrance from the olfactory family for men and women. Prodigy was launched during the 2020s. The top notes are rose, bergamot, and cardamom; the heart notes are longwood and patchouli; the base notes are vanilla, light woods, and sandalwood.

I don’t know why this perfume doesn’t have more fame; what a gorgeous rose, and for me, it’s a true niche with all its evolutions. I’m obsessed with the olfactory experience because the box includes the perfume plus two extracts of the main notes—the rose and the patchouli—along with strips so you can play around and test new scents. I picked it up as a sample that came with another purchase and went absolutely crazy. I didn’t know this brand before, but it’s definitely on my radar now.
For those who love roses (and even those who don’t). An absolute star rose, but from a completely different angle than anything I’ve ever smelled. I’m not a rose fan, I admit it, but this blew my mind. I probably won’t buy it—it’s very pricey, has too much rose, and feels too feminine for me. But I have a nose, and I recognize it’s extraordinary. A creamy, sweet, warm, deep, complex, woody, and intoxicating rose… it’s absolutely worth trying.
